精英版STM32F103ZET6可以同时进行多少路ADC采样?

2019-07-20 09:21发布

本人新手,最近想利用这块板子的ADC模块做东西,遇到几个问题:1、我查了一下STM32F103ZET6的数据手册,里面有ADC的具体输入信号的IO口,但是我发现其实有的ADC是共用一些IO口的,比如PC0,可以作为ADC123的通道10的模拟输入,比如PA4,可以作为ADC12的通道4的模拟输入,那这样的话,不就说明其实这块板子只能同时支持这么多路的ADC采样了吗?而并不是理论上的3个ADC乘以每个ADC的通道这么多路。
2、如果我想进行很多路的ADC采样,举个例子,30路,是不是STM32F103ZET6就无法实现了呢?用STM32F3或者STM32F4可以做到吗?
3、还有,如果我放弃了直接用STM32F103ZET6上面的IO口这种方式,而是用外接的一些ADC采样的模块,这样可以实现多路采样吗?各位能不能推荐一下这样的模块?
希望各位前辈高人不吝赐教,不胜感激。
友情提示: 此问题已得到解决,问题已经关闭,关闭后问题禁止继续编辑,回答。
该问题目前已经被作者或者管理员关闭, 无法添加新回复
13条回答
hyghyg1234
1楼-- · 2019-07-20 14:13
IO有ADC的所有的总和就是,和AD12,ADC123这些没有关系。
hyghyg1234
2楼-- · 2019-07-20 18:45
STM32F103ZET6 一共21路AD。
airlovelj
3楼-- · 2019-07-21 00:35
 精彩回答 2  元偷偷看……
hyghyg1234
4楼-- · 2019-07-21 04:26
 精彩回答 2  元偷偷看……
hyghyg1234
5楼-- · 2019-07-21 04:38
可以通过ADC1和ADC3两个DMA进行21路采集,我之前做过。
airlovelj
6楼-- · 2019-07-21 07:03
 精彩回答 2  元偷偷看……

一周热门 更多>